The Defense Counterintelligence and Security Agency's (DCSA) Field Operations is looking for an expert Program Specialist (Deputy Regional Director - Mission Integration) to support the Regional Director, Field Operations on impacts of operational risk and the accomplishment of multiple missions within an assigned geographic region and subordinate field offices performing complex Counterintelligence (CI), Background Investigation (BI) and the Industrial Security (IS) missions.

Duties

As a PROGRAM SPECIALIST (Deputy Regional Director, Field Operations) for Mission Integration, you will be responsible for assisting the Regional Director in developing, managing, and promoting integration efforts to cultivate operational relationships across subordinate field offices in the Eastern Region responsible for complex Counterintelligence (CI), Background Investigation (BI) and the Industrial Security (IS) mission execution.

Qualifications

The experience described in your resume will be evaluated and screened from the Office of Personnel Management's (OPMs) basic qualifications requirements. See: Miscellaneous Administration and Program Series 0301 (opm.gov) for OPM qualification standards, competencies and specialized experience needed to perform the duties of the position as described in the MAJOR DUTIES and QUALIFICATIONS sections of this announcement by 12/20/2023 Applicant must have directly applicable experience that demonstrates the possession of the knowledge, skills, abilities and competencies necessary for immediate success in the position. Qualifying experience may have been acquired in any public or private sector job, but will clearly demonstrate past experience in the application of the particular competencies/knowledge, skills and abilities necessary to successfully perform the duties of the position. You must have specialized experience sufficient to demonstrate that you have acquired all the competencies necessary to perform at a level equivalent in difficulty, responsibility, and complexity to the next lower grade GS/GG-14 in the Federal service and are prepared to take on greater responsibility. Generally, this would include one year or more of such specialized experience. Specialized experience for this position includes: Working knowledge of Industrial Security, Background Investigations, and counterintelligence/Insider Threat. Integration of program goals and objectives, relationships among programs, and applicable management systems and processes. Building coalitions and obtain consensus when faced with difficult and complex issues and problems. Overseeing policies, directives, and instructions, and exercising judgment and ingenuity in interpreting the intent of guides, practices, techniques, and precedents used to resolve national level problems and developing new courses of action. Working effectively with diverse client base and missions to foster an environment of mutual trust and cooperation to improve mission performance, resolve conflicts, identify future challenges, and identify opportunities to integrate and improve mission accomplishment. Specifically you will be evaluated on the following competencies: 1. Organizational Awareness - Knows the organization's mission and functions, and how its social, political, and technological systems work and operate effectively within them; this includes the programs, policies, procedures, rules, and regulations of the organization 2. Problem Solving - Identifies and analyzes problems; uses sound reasoning to arrive at conclusions; finds alternative solutions to complex problems; distinguishes between relevant and irrelevant information to make logical judgment. 3. Influencing/Negotiating - Persuades others to accept recommendations, cooperate, or change their behavior; works with others towards an agreement; negotiates to find mutually acceptable solutions. 4. Teamwork - Encourages and facilitates cooperation, pride, trust, and group identity; fosters commitment and team spirit; works with others to achieve goals. 5. Supervisory/Managerial - Knowledge of supervisory/managerial competencies including professionalism, leadership, teamwork, oral and written communication, strategic focus, responsibility and accountability and innovation and initiative, customer service and resource stewardship.

Education

Substitution of education may not be used in lieu of specialized experience for this grade level.
